What Is Mildew?
Mildew is typically the lighter, more superficial form of fungal growth β most often appearing as a white, gray, or light brown powdery or flashy coating on surfaces. It commonly affects organic materials like drywall, ceiling tiles, wood, and fabrics, especially in damp, poorly ventilated areas such as bathrooms, basements, and crawl spaces.

Key Characteristics of Mildew:
- Usually non-toxic (though airborne spores can cause allergies)
- Grows on the surface layer of materials
- Easier to clean and prevent
- Thrives in moist environments but less hazardous than black mold
What Is Black Mold?
Black mold, commonly known as Stachybotrys chartarum, is a more serious and potentially dangerous fungus. It typically appears as deep black or dark greenish-black patches that may have a slimy texture when moisture is present. Unlike mildew, black mold often grows on materials with high cellulose content, such as drywall, insulation, and cardboard β especially when water damage is present.
Health Concerns:
Black mold produces toxic mycotoxins that can cause respiratory problems, skin irritation, fatigue, and more severe health effects with prolonged exposure, particularly in sensitive individuals like children, elderly, or those with weakened immune systems.

Key Characteristics of Black Mold:
- Potentially toxic with harmful mycotoxins
- Grows deeper into materials and harder to remove
- Often found in areas with chronic moisture issues like leaks, floods, and condensation
- Strong, earthy musty odor is a common sign
Environmental Conditions That Favor Growth
Both mildew and black mold require moisture, organic material, and oxygen to grow. However, black mold prefers long-term dampness and higher humidity, while mildew often surfaces in areas with periodic splashing or steam exposure.
| Factor | Mildew | Black Mold |
|----------------------|----------------------------|-------------------------------|
| Color | Gray, white, or tan | Dark black or greenish-black |
| Texture | Powdery or fuzzy | Slimy or thick surface |
| Health Risk | Generally low | Potentially high toxin risk |
| Growth Location | Surface-level | Penetrates deeper into materials |
| Ideal Moisture Level | Moderate dampness | Prolonged moisture exposure |
| Common Locations | Showers, tiles, wood | Drywall, insulation, stagnant water areas |
How to Identify Black Mold vs. Mildew
Visual Clues:
- Mildew usually looks lighter and flatter on surfaces.
- Black mold appears darker, older, and often slimy.
- A strong musty smell usually accompanies black mold.
